sysmobts: Initial version to use libgps to determine FIX state
We should only calibrate the clock if there is a GPS fix. Start gpsd to determine if there is a fix or not. Work around trimble decoding issues (sent an email upstream). We need to gain some more experience to see if there memory leaks. We also need to re-schedule the calibration depending on the outcome.
